Window Sill Repair in Denver County, CO
Window sill repair services address issues related to the damage or deterioration of window sills, which are the horizontal ledges at the base of windows. These repairs typically involve fixing rotted or cracked wood, replacing damaged sections, and restoring the sill’s structural integrity and appearance. Projects can range from minor touch-ups to extensive replacements, especially when water damage, rot, or age has compromised the sill’s condition. Homeowners often seek these services to prevent further damage, improve curb appeal, and maintain the overall integrity of their windows and exterior walls.
Before requesting window sill repair,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the damage and whether a simple repair or a full replacement is necessary. It’s helpful to know the material of the existing sill, such as wood or composite, and to consider any underlying issues like water intrusion or framing problems. Clarifying the scope of work and the materials involved can ensure that repairs are durable and match the existing window design. Proper assessment and planning can help maintain the safety, functionality, and aesthetic appeal of the window area.

Common Window Sill Repair Jobs
Window Sill Repair - services address rotting, cracked, or damaged window sills to restore structural integrity.
Rot Repair - involves removing and replacing decayed wood to prevent further deterioration.
Water Damage Restoration - fixes issues caused by leaks or moisture that compromise sill stability.
Crack and Chip Repair - fills and seals small cracks or chips to improve appearance and prevent pests.
Paint and Finish Restoration - refinish window sills to enhance curb appeal and protect against weathering.
Replacement Services - offers full window sill replacement when repairs are not sufficient or practical.
Window Sill Repair Questions
What causes damage to window sills? Common causes include moisture exposure, rot, and physical impact, which can lead to deterioration over time.
How are window sill repairs typically performed? Repairs often involve removing damaged material, treating underlying issues, and replacing or restoring the sill to ensure proper function.
Can damaged window sills affect home energy efficiency? Yes, compromised sills can lead to drafts and heat loss, impacting overall energy performance of the home.
What signs indicate a window sill needs repair? Signs include visible rot, cracks, peeling paint, or water stains around the window frame area.
